Item Description
Elegant and comforting yet with a rustic charm, this organic shawl donated by The Yakery in the Himalayan foothills has caused no damage to the environment, has supported rural woman, and looks beautiful.
This natural (undyed) linen shawl is hand-knitted in a delicate diamond pattern with fringe ends. The color is described as a natural wheat/honey brown. The linen is organic and hand spun and knit by rural Nepalese woman.
Size: 76"l. x 13.5"w. (192 cm. l x 20 cm. w.)
The Yakery (be sure to check out the owner photos!) is an art gallery situated in the Himalayan foothills and features a range of items that are made in their workshop by skilled artisans. They also sell natural supplies beads, yarn, and more, sourced from the area.
